Picking the Right Fire Rated Ductwork for Your Needs

When it comes to industrial fire safety, choosing the suitable fire rated ductwork is paramount. Fire rated ductwork is designed to resist high temperatures and prevent the spread of flames in case of a fire, ensuring the well-being of occupants and minimizing damage.

Various factors should be considered when selecting fire rated ductwork. The dimensions of your ductwork system will depend the airflow requirements of your structure. The classification of fire rating required will differ based on local building codes and the specific risks present.

Elements such as the material, construction method, and insulation thickness also play a significant role in determining the fire resistance of your ductwork system.

It's essential to talk to a qualified HVAC professional who can assess your needs and recommend the most suitable fire rated ductwork for your particular situation.
